[Detailed Description of the Invention] [Industrial field of application] The present invention relates to an arrangement for a fish tank such as a fishbowl, and more specifically, to an inside of an aquarium (including the inner wall of the main body) such as a fishbowl or an aquarium for tropical fish. It is possible to give a natural appearance to the rocks and ornamental ornaments to be provided, prevent the adhesion of algae and moss, and reduce the growth of microorganisms due to the presence of organic matter such as food and feces that settle in the aquarium. The present invention relates to an aquarium arrangement having the above function.

Here, as the antibacterial material, zeolite-based solid particles holding metal ions having a bactericidal action are used, and as the resin fiber for dispersing and mixing the zeolite-based solid particles, acrylic resin is used. However, the resin is
It is not limited to this, and other resins having excellent water resistance, for example, thermoplastic resins such as polyethylene resin, polystyrene resin, polyvinyl chloride resin, ABS resin, fluorine resin, polyurethane resin, and phenol resin Thermosetting resins such as urethane resin and epoxy resin may be used.

Then, the addition and mixing of the antibacterial material (antibacterial zeolite-based solid particles) to the acrylic resin is carried out by dispersing the antibacterial material in water in an acrylic resin emulsion (adding a dispersant),
This was heat-treated at 160 ° C. for several minutes, formed into a fibrous shape, cooled and molded, and placed on the surface of the synthetic resin main body 2 to obtain an ornament for ornament.

Incidentally, the antibacterial material uses zeolite-based solid particles holding metal ions having a bactericidal action, which is as described in JP-A-59-133235 as described above. . That is, zeolite powder and particles having water resistance and strong adsorptive power (particle size is about 2 to 3 μm)
In addition, it is an antibacterial composition in which metal ions such as silver, copper and zinc, which are known to have antibacterial properties, are adsorbed and held by ion exchange or the like. In the antibacterial composition, the outflow of metal ions adsorbed and held in the zeolite particles is not recognized even in water.

また、ゼオライト粒子に対する抗菌性金属(銀イオン)
の含有量は、0.0006〜4重量%程度としている。しか
し、他の種類のイオン交換可能な金属の場合は、その抗
菌力の相違等を考慮し、その含有量が異なることは自明
である(銅の場合は、0.03〜10重量%、亜鉛の場合は0.
04〜14重量%)。ここで、ゼオライト粒子としては天然
あるいは合成ゼオライトの何れも使用できるが、通常、
天然のモルデナイトを使用している。
In addition, antibacterial metal (silver ion) against zeolite particles
Content is about 0.0006 to 4% by weight. However, in the case of other types of ion-exchangeable metals, it is obvious that their contents differ depending on the difference in their antibacterial activity (0.03-10% by weight for copper and zinc for zinc). is 0.
04-14% by weight). Here, as the zeolite particles, either natural or synthetic zeolite can be used, but usually,
Uses natural mordenite.

Here, in order to confirm the effect of the ornamental figurine of the present embodiment having the above-mentioned configuration, two water tanks of the same size containing goldfish are prepared, and the figurine of this embodiment and a normal resin figurine are added to the tank. I put and in each and observed for two weeks.
It should be noted that both of the water tanks were similarly supplied with a constant amount of oxygen and maintained in an aerated state. Then, explaining the results, in the case of the aquarium containing the figurine of the present example, the generation of algae and the like due to the adhesion of the goldfish feces was not observed at all in the figurine, whereas the conventional resin figurine In the case of,
Water stains were attached to the surface and generation of algae was observed. A large difference was also observed in the transparency of water in the water tank. That is, in the case of this example, no difference was observed from the initial state, whereas in the case of the conventional resin figurine, the turbidity due to the goldfish feces, the bait, etc. was present as it was, and the transparency was lowered. It was confirmed that it was necessary to change the water every day, or it was necessary to filter and purify the water.

この結果より、本実施例の鑑賞用置物によれば、水槽内
への配設当初と同じ状態を保持できることが確認でき
た。
From this result, it was confirmed that the ornament for ornamental use of this example can maintain the same state as when the ornament was placed in the water tank.
